Уникальные сообщения server-sent-events - PullRequest
0 голосов
/ 01 мая 2020

У меня такое ощущение, что Server-sent-events (SSE) предназначен для событий, которые одинаковы для многих пользователей, слушающих одного брокера.

Поскольку вы можете выбрать, что отправлять клиентам, которые слушают, там В настоящее время я рассматриваю два варианта дизайна.

  1. один брокер для каждого пользователя, таким образом, отправляя уникальные сообщения для этого отдельного пользователя на соответствующего брокера
  2. один брокер для всех, но сообщения подталкиваемые к клиентам адаптируются в зависимости от клиента

Один недостаток для 1) заключается в том, что для дополнительных брокеров будет создана дополнительная нить. Однако есть ли какие-либо недостатки в 2) в отношении автоматического подключения c? Я не совсем уверен, как это работает, или могут возникнуть другие проблемы?

...